# What's On — a personal city scout you can teach

A copy-paste prompt that turns any web-enabled chatbot (ChatGPT, Claude, Gemini, Copilot…) into a personal "what's fun in my city" scout. It sweeps real sources for events, new places, meetups and markets, **verifies every link, date and price so nothing is made up**, scores each item to *your* taste, and shows you a tight, scannable digest. Grade what it finds and it learns — the taste compounds across runs.

It started as a private Claude Code skill scoped to one person in Tallinn. This is the generalised, paste-anywhere version. Make it yours by editing the **CONFIG** block, then paste everything from `=== PROMPT START ===` down into your chatbot.

## How to use it (60 seconds)

1. **Turn on web browsing / search** in your chatbot. This prompt is only as good as the live web it can reach. Without browsing it will refuse to invent events — and it should.
2. **Edit the CONFIG block** below — your city, your interests, your constraints, your formatting. That's the only part you change.
3. **Paste from `=== PROMPT START ===` to the end.** Add what you want at the bottom, e.g. *"this weekend"* or *"next 7 days"* or just send it for the default 30-day look.
4. **Grade the results** (`grade e1++ t3--` or plain English like *"love the jazz one, skip the theatre"*). Paste the taste table it gives you back at the top of your next run so it remembers. (In a tool with persistent project memory — Claude Projects, a Custom GPT, a saved file — keep the taste table there and you never have to paste it.)
